What happens to a scroll when it is no longer needed to a synagogue?

If it is too worn to be used or repaired, it must be buried.


What do Jewish people take to the synagogue?

There is nothing special that Jews bring into a synagogue. Kippot (head coverings) are usually worn by the men (and some women in non-orthodox communities), and morning services require a Tallit (prayer shawl).
